OverviewHandbook of Hematologic Malignancies 3rd Edition remains an indispensable resource for busy hematologists, hematologic oncologists, hematopathologists, oncology advanced practice providers, oncology nurses, and trainees. This significantly revised and completely updated edition is meticulously organized to provide concise, essential information on diagnosis, prognosis, therapeutic management, and clinical trial opportunities for each hematologic malignancy. Each chapter features detailed figures that illustrate the hematopathologic characteristics of diseases, along with tables designed to simplify the review of differential diagnoses, prognostic scoring systems, molecular profiles, and therapeutic options. With over 35 new FDA-approved indications since the second edition—featuring groundbreaking advancements such as CAR-T therapy—this handbook serves as a quick reference for practice-changing information on complex diagnostic dilemmas, frontline treatments, refractory scenarios, and relapse management. Key Features: New chapters on precursor states in myeloid malignancies (CHIP/CCUS), familial/inherited risks of hematologic malignancies, CAR-T versus Bispecific Treatment, and mechanisms of CAR-T resistance. Entirely new board-style questions, enhancing critical thinking and knowledge application with every clinical chapter. Features updated chapters that concisely outline new standards of care and management considerations, accompanied by key references for further reading. Highlights essential diagnostic tools, including updated 2022 WHO and ICC classification systems, that aid in conducting critical differential diagnoses and resolving complex diagnostic dilemmas. Delivers key updates on potential practice-changing clinical trials and paradigm-shifting treatment considerations within each disease-based chapter, ensuring clinicians stay at the forefront of hematologic oncology.
